File transfer
IDODeviceFileToAppTask
Properties
deviceTransItem
File item entity
transFileType
The type of file currently being transferred
Methods
acceptReceiveFile(onProgress:onComplete:)
Allow receiving files
- Parameters:
- onProgress: Transfer progress 0 ~ 1.0
- onComplete: Transfer result, isCompleted, receiveFilePath received file (valid when isCompleted is true)
rejectReceiveFile(completion:)
Refuse to receive files
- Parameters:
- completion: Operation success / failure
stopReceiveFile(completion:)
Allow receiving files
- Parameters:
- completion: Operation success / failure
IDODeviceTransItem
Attribute | Type | Description |
---|---|---|
fileType | IDODeviceTransType | File type |
fileSize | Int | File size Unit Bytes |
fileCompressionType | Int | Compression type 0 Uncompressed 2 Transmit with compression |
fileName | Int | File name |
filePath | String? | File path after successful reception |
IDODeviceTransType
Type | Description |
---|---|
voiceMemo | Voice memo file |
accLog | acc algorithm log file |
gpsLog | gps algorithm log file |